Tabitha
 
AKC Silver GRCH Keelypso's Witchy Woman

Tabitha is out of our Tia, Am/Can Ch Keelypso's Tea Biscuit, and Gibson, Can Ch Thistledee's Braveheart Keehold. She is a lovely bitch with beautiful movement and is very feminine and elegant. Tabitha hit the show ring as a 6 month old at the four day Denver, CO shows. On the second day of the shows she did a somersault off the grooming table and landed on her hip and came up lame, so she was pulled from the competition. The limp was completely gone within a couple of hours after the accident, so she was able to compete the next day and took Reserve Winners Bitch to a Major. Her first points came at the Durango, CO shows where she took Winners Bitch and Best of Opposite Sex both days that she competed. Her first Major win, a 4 point win, came at the Greeley Kennel Club show in Greeley, CO where she took WB and Best of Winners. She added two more single points by taking WB, BOW and BOS the first day and WBand BOS the second day of the Cheyenne Kennel Club shows in September, 2010. One week later, she competed in the Rocky Mountain Keeshond Club Regional Specialty held in conjunction with the Evergreen Kennel Club all-breed shows. She took 2nd in the Bred-By class at each show and even took Reserve Winners Bitch on the last day, out of an entry of 17 class bitches at just under 14 months of age.

Cindy took Tabitha to Rapid City next, where she picked up 2 more singles. The next shows for Tabby were in Pueblo, CO where she picked up another 2 points by going WB and BOS. Cindy then travelled to Texas with her, to visit family at Thanksgiving, where she picked up another 2 point win by going WB and BOS at the CenTex KC shows in Alvarado, TX. Tabitha picked up her final 3 point major on the first day of the 4 day Denver, CO shows and was moved up to a Champion on the second day, when she took a Select Award for 2 points toward her Grand Championship and then finished the shows by taking BOS on the final day, earning a 4 point major toward her Grand Championship. We then took her to two days of the Garden City, KS shows and she won BOS both days and added 3 more points to her GrCh total. Her next weekend was at the Terry-All Kennel Club shows in Brighton, CO. She won a Select Award the first day and BOS the second day for two more 4 point majors toward her GrCh title. For her final 8 points, Cindy took Tabitha to a four day show in Albuquerque, NM where Tabitha won BOB each of the four days and earned 2 points for each win, to complete the requirements for her Grand Champion title at the age of 22 months. She has won several BOS and Select Award placements since then. Her Select Awards include one at the Rocky Mountain Keeshond Club's Specialty held in Greeley, CO in September 2012 and another Select during the same show in September 2013, each amongst some very stiff competition. Tabitha won numerous additional BOS awards and racked up 101 Grand Champion points in August of 2015, earning the Bronze level of the Grand Champion program. Since then, Tabitha has been shown whenever she was in good coat and has had a lot of very nice wins. She completed the requirements for her Silver Grand Championship in March of 2020 and has since been retired and spayed.

Tabitha's OFA Certification numbers:
Thyroid - KE-TH346/44F-VPI
Cardiac - KE-CA260/50F/C-VPI
Patellae - KE-PA880/44F/P-VPI
Hips - KE-4606G44F-VPI
Elbows - KE-EL859F44-VPI
CERF - KE-379391
PHPT - Negative by descent
CHIC# - 89141
